The process
Double glazing is an energy-efficient home improvement that can increase the value of your home. It can be installed in new construction or replaced in existing homes. It is made up of two panes that are separated by a spacer. It is able to be enhanced with Low-E performance glass or Double Glazed Windows Installation argon. It can also reduce noise pollution and protect your home from snow and rain. But, it is essential to choose a reliable contractor for the installation process to ensure that the job is done properly.
The first step when installing double-glazed windows is to prepare the window frame. It is crucial to clean the frame, take off old caulking, and clear the space that surrounds the opening of the window. It is also essential to clean the sill and inspect for rot or damage. Once the window is ready, it is placed in the opening and then secured to the frame. Installers will need to put in insulation after double-glazed windows are installed to keep them warm. It will require cutting and measuring and slicing, so ensure you have the right tools before beginning.
The double-glazing installation of window hardware such as hinges and handles must be done according to the instructions of the manufacturer. It is important to test every window to ensure they are working properly. The installer should seal all gaps and joints within the frame to avoid leaks.
Installers should be cautious when making adjustments to the window opening. If not done correctly, the glass could break. To avoid accidents it is recommended to employ a helper for this job. The installer should also place an "X" on both sides of the window for safety purposes in the event of a break. This will contain some of the glass shards, which will reduce the chance of personal injury and cleanup. Once the window is installed the installer needs to apply silicone around the outside of the frame and add the color-coded trim that will complete the job.
The materials
The energy efficiency and noise reduction of double-glazed windows make them a must-have upgrade for modern homes. They are constructed from two glass panes separated by inert gases, making them more insulating. Gas leaks can occur if the windows aren't sealed properly, Double Glazed Windows Installation which could decrease their effectiveness and cause moisture to accumulate between the panes. This causes the often-dreaded "cloudy" window that can be difficult to repair without replacing the entire window.
It is essential to select high-quality materials for your double-glazed window installation. The cost of the project as well as the savings in energy will be affected by the frame material as well as the insulation type. uPVC is a great choice because it offers superior durability and requires minimal maintenance. The right size and shape is also important, as it will have an immediate impact on the quantity of air that can enter and leave your home.
Before you start installing your double glazed windows, ensure that you clear the area around the window openings and remove any windows or frames that are currently in place. If you are unsure of how to accomplish this, you can hire a professional. Once the area has been cleared, you can begin building the frames of your windows. Apply sealants or waterproofing membranes to the surrounding wall as well as the window frames. Clean the inside and outside of the frame, including the sill and any extenders, if required. Fit the frame into the opening, and test it to ensure it's watertight and secure.
Install a low-expansion strip foam between the window's frame and the wall surrounding it to prevent condensation. Hardware stores typically sell this type of insulation. It is important to select the low-expansion type, as regular expanding foam can damage the window frames and cause them to warp.
